Springfield Mass: G. & C. Merriam Company, 1946. Fifth Edition. Full leather. The Largest Abridgment of Webster's New International Dictionary. Published Springfield Mass: G. & C. Merriam Company, 1946. 8vo., xxxiv+1275pp. blind embossed full leather, thumb indexed, all edge gilting, blue endpapers. Some wear at the crrown, light rub at heel and edges, previous owner bookplate on pastedown, name stamp on title page. Very good, attractive, strongly bound. . Hard. Very Good/No Jacket, As Issued. 8vo.
